[CFT] New dialog for ports

Bryan Drewery bdrewery at FreeBSD.org
Thu Mar 21 03:01:12 UTC 2013


On 3/14/2013 4:55 AM, Baptiste Daroussin wrote:
> Hi all,
> 
> Ilya A. Arkhipov wrote dialog4ports which has just been added into the ports
> tree ports-mgmt/dialog4ports, this is intended to be a replacement for dialog(1)
> designed specifically for the options, in particular for optionsng.
> 

I have removed the prompt now. This is a required dependency for ports
not much different than other dependencies. It is necessary to render,
interact and configure options in the new options framework. The old UI
was seriously lacking in functionality and extendability. It was
crutched by only being in base, meaning any change we made would need to
wait for a *FreeBSD release* to improve or change the situation. Now we
can make continual incremental improvements to the ports config dialog.

NO_DIALOG can be used to avoid this config dialog.

The "old config" code was removed as there is really no good reason to
keep it and maintain it. It would be prone to bitrot and risk even
showing the wrong options. There is a several-second delay before
bringing up the new dialog now on the first time. After that this will
just update as usual with portmaster runs.

-- 
Regards,
Bryan Drewery
bdrewery at freenode/EFNet

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 899 bytes
Desc: OpenPGP digital signature
URL: <http://lists.freebsd.org/pipermail/freebsd-ports/attachments/20130320/9a4974cf/attachment.sig>


More information about the freebsd-ports mailing list